When you call for local SEO, costs aren't one-size-fits-all. The price is usually driven by how competitive your specific neighborhood is and the current state of your online presence. If you need a complete overhaul of your business listings, map profile, and website content to rank higher, that requires more time and technical work. Conversely, smaller businesses targeting a specific town might see lower costs compared to those fighting for visibility in a major metro area. It really comes down to the depth of strategy needed to get you noticed by nearby customers.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

SEO services typically include things like keyword research, on-page optimization, technical SEO, and content creation. The goal is to improve your website's ranking in search engine results pages (SERPs). This helps more potential customers find your business in Boston. SEO is definitely evolving, not dead. Search engines are constantly updating their algorithms to provide the best user experience. This means focusing more on quality content and user intent. Pros are staying ahead of these changes to keep your Boston business visible. It’s about adapting to how people search today.
The main types are often considered on-page SEO (optimizing your website content), off-page SEO (building links and authority), technical SEO (improving site speed and structure), and local SEO (targeting customers in a specific geographic area like Boston). Understanding these helps tailor your strategy.

Digital marketing encompasses a broad range of strategies, including SEO, social media marketing, pay-per-click (PPC) advertising, email marketing, and content marketing. SEO is a crucial component for driving organic traffic to your website. We can help you explore how these work together for your Boston business.
Beyond SEO, common types include content marketing, social media marketing, email marketing, pay-per-click (PPC) advertising, affiliate marketing, and influencer marketing. Each plays a role in reaching customers online. A good digital strategy often combines several of these for maximum impact in the Boston area.
